Multi mode fiber has a fairly large core diameter that enables multiple light modes to be propagated and limits the maximum length of a transmission link because of modal dispersion.
This means that multimode fiber has more attenuation or signal loss and modal dispersion than the long distance laser transmissions of single mode fiber.
Multi mode links can be used for data rates up to 100 gbit s.
